Products
Showing 1–50 of 186 resultsSorted by latest
-
Sale!
Out of stock
-
Sale!
Out of stock
-
Sale!
Out of stock
-
Sale!
Out of stock
Showing 1–50 of 186 resultsSorted by latest
Out of stock
Out of stock
Out of stock
Out of stock